Summer days on the water

Carinthia is famous for lakes that glow under a bright sky. Ossiacher See and Millstätter See are easy day trips from M hldorf, offering swimming spots that suit families and swimming lanes for those who like to train. You can hire a paddle board, join a guided kayak tour that features silver fish foaming along the bow, or simply float with a book while the mountains hold a steady watch. Local picnic spots highlight bread, smoked fish, and fresh cheese, making a lakeside afternoon feel effortless and indulgent at the same time.

Summer days on the water

Lakes such as Ossiacher See and Millstätter See are ideal for cooling off after a light morning hike. You can hire a paddle board or a small canoe and glide along the gentle waters while mountains stand sentinel in the distance. Lakeside towns host markets and snack stops where you can sample smoked fish, fresh bread and cheeses made in nearby farms. If you prefer a guided experience, several operators offer scenic boat trips or family friendly boat rides that make the most of long lakeside afternoons.
